windows服务器tcp连接数如何设置
-
要设置Windows服务器的TCP连接数,可以通过修改Windows操作系统的注册表来实现。下面是详细步骤:
-
打开注册表编辑器:在Windows服务器上按下Win + R组合键打开运行对话框,输入“regedit”并点击确定或按下回车键,即可打开注册表编辑器。
-
导航至以下注册表子项:依次展开以下路径: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ters
-
修改连接数限制值:在Parameters子项中,找到名为“MaxUserPort”的注册表值。双击该值,在弹出的编辑字符串对话框中,选择“十进制”并输入你想要设置的最大连接数限制。一般情况下,可以将该值设置为最大65535,表示允许的最大TCP连接数。
-
配置监听队列大小:同样在Parameters子项中,找到名为“TcpNumConnections”的注册表值。双击该值,在弹出的编辑DWORD值对话框中,选择“十进制”并输入你想要设置的监听队列大小。一般情况下,可以将该值设置为最大16777214,表示监听队列的最大大小。
-
重启服务器:设置完成后,关闭注册表编辑器,并重启Windows服务器,以使更改生效。
需要注意的是,在修改注册表前,请确保先备份注册表,以防止意外错误。此外,修改注册表可能会对系统产生不可预知的影响,因此谨慎操作。
以上就是设置Windows服务器TCP连接数的方法。希望对你有所帮助!
1年前 -
-
要设置Windows服务器的TCP连接数,您可以按照以下步骤进行操作:
-
打开注册表编辑器:按下Win + R键,在运行框中输入regedit并按下Enter键。
-
导航到以下注册表路径:H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ters
-
在Parameters文件夹中,右击空白处,并选择新建DWORD(32位)值。
-
将新创建的DWORD值命名为MaxUserPort和TcpTimedWaitDelay。
-
双击MaxUserPort键,并将其值数据设置为您希望的最大TCP连接数。这个值默认是5000,您可以根据您的需求调整。请注意,更高的连接数会占用更多的系统资源。
-
双击TcpTimedWaitDelay键,并将其值数据设置为您希望的TCP超时时间(单位是毫秒)。默认值是240000(即4分钟),您可以根据需求进行调整。
-
关闭注册表编辑器。
-
重新启动计算机以使更改生效。
注意事项:
- 在更改注册表之前,建议先备份注册表,以防止意外情况发生。
- 调整TCP连接数应该根据服务器的硬件资源和网络状况进行评估,以确保不会超出系统的承载能力。
- 过多的TCP连接可能会对服务器性能产生负面影响,建议仅在需要时进行调整。
- 请注意,以上更改只会影响新建立的TCP连接,对于现有的连接不会产生影响。
- 如果您不熟悉注册表编辑,请谨慎操作或者咨询专业人士的帮助。
1年前 -
-
设置Windows服务器的TCP连接数可以通过修改注册表来实现。以下是设置TCP连接数的方法和操作流程:
步骤1:打开注册表编辑器
通过按下Win+R键,然后在运行框中输入“regedit”并按下Enter键来打开注册表编辑器。步骤2:导航到TCP连接限制的位置
在注册表编辑器的左侧导航栏中,依次展开以下路径: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Tcpip\Parameters步骤3:创建或修改TCP连接数值
在“Parameters”文件夹中,右键单击空白处,并选择“新建”>“DWORD (32位)值”。然后,将该项命名为“TcpNumConnections”。步骤4:设置TCP连接数
双击“TcpNumConnections”项,在弹出的编辑窗口中选择“十进制”,然后输入您希望设置的TCP连接数。请注意,这里的数值是十进制,具体应该设为多少要根据您的服务器规模和需求来确定。例如,如果您希望设置为10000个连接,就将值设置为10000。步骤5:保存设置并重启服务器
点击“确定”保存您的更改。然后,重新启动Windows服务器,以使新的TCP连接数设置生效。请注意,修改注册表可能影响系统的稳定性和性能。在进行更改之前,请确保备份了注册表,并且了解自己的操作。建议在进行此类更改之前,先咨询专业人士或系统管理员的意见。
1年前